A major X-Men actress just addressed whether they’re in Avengers: Doomsday and if they’ll return to their iconic role!

With Avengers: Doomsday building up toward release, there’s plenty of excitement over who’s in it and who isn’t. The major crossover will officially bring in characters from the Fox X-Men movies, with Hugh Jackman, James Marsden, Patrick Stewart, and Ian McKellen on board.

So far absent is Halle Berry as the weather-controlling Storm. Speaking to ScreenRant, Berry clarified her role in Doomsday once and for all.

“Yeah, I love that. Storm is a very special character to me. I've been so blessed when I gotten to play her. I think the whole world of the X-Men and being mutants and outcasts. And there've been movies that I've been proud to have my children watch. They have so much to say that I thought has been really important, especially for my children as they've grown. So they're beloved. And while I'm sad I won't be in Doomsday this round, there are other rounds. And I would do that in a heartbeat."

Now, it’s possible that Berry is playing that old trick of acting like she’s not in the movie and then showing up after all. It would be strange to have so many X-Men actors involved and not one of the biggest names. However, it may have simply come down to Berry being unable to work this in with her busy schedule.

That’d be a shame, given that the X-Men without Storm would be lacking.

Why we need Halle Berry back as Storm

When X-Men was filmed in 1999, Halle Berry had been on the rise in Hollywood as a strong actress with a growing base. Her first turn as Ororo Munroe, aka Storm in 2000’s X-Men was a bit off as she had an odd accent and needed to deliver the now-infamous “toad struck by lightning” line.

By the time the sequel X2 rolled around in 2003, Berry had made history winning the Oscar, becoming a Bond Girl with Die Another Day, and an established mega-star. She would return for the third movie and then reprise the role in Days of Future Past, still making it work.

Berry grew into the part, believable as this weather-controlling goddess and putting a stamp on it that Alexandra Shipp couldn’t quite match in Apocalypse. The fact that Berry barely appears to have aged only adds to the appeal of her playing Storm again.

It’s possible that with Disney now owning the X-Men, they can restart the movie series. Having Berry as Storm as a teacher mentoring a new generation of mutants would be perfect. She can still do some action scenes while letting the younger castmates get more of the attention and add to Storm’s legacy.

So while we won’t see Storm in Doomsday, hopefully Berry’s words indicate we will spot everyone’s favorite “weather witch” on the big screen one day.
